RESPONSIBILITIES
The Senior Counsel will support the Abbott Nutrition Division of Abbott Laboratories. The successful candidate will have opportunities to:
Develop a deep understanding of Abbott’s technologies and customers
Provide ongoing patent-related training to the business
Provide legal and strategic guidance to clients, including senior management
Work closely with cross-functional teams to identify and mine strategic inventions
Manage invention disclosures, including collecting and screening disclosures, conducting inventor interviews, and providing recommendations on filing strategies
Manage an active docket, including overseeing the filing and prosecution of U.S. and foreign patent applications and the strategic development of the portfolio
Manage outside counsel, including reviewing work product to ensure it meets Abbott’s expectations
Conduct due diligence assessments on potential mergers and acquisitions
Complete freedom-to-operate assessments
Assist internal and external litigation counsel on IP litigation matters
Develop and implement patent strategies for key projects
Participate in the effective management of the budget
REQUIREMENTS
Juris Doctor from an accredited law school and admitted to a U.S. state bar in good standing
USPTO registration in good standing
Strong academic background
Minimum of 7 years working as a patent attorney and counseling clients on intellectual property issues, including freedom-to-operate and patent prosecution
Excellent oral and written communication and presentation skills
Strong interpersonal skills and strategic thinking
Ability to manage numerous projects and deadlines simultaneously
High standards for quality and excellence
P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S
Experience handling PTAB proceedings/EPO Oppositions and supporting patent litigation
Significant freedom-to-operate or product clearance experience
In-house experience
Working knowledge of patent laws in major jurisdictions outside of the U.S.
USPTO experience
